The '08 cup car has 420hp, they had 400 last year. The cup engine does not have the vario-stuff, it's simpler as it does not need low end torque for racing. The rev limit is about 8500. Here is a video from Sebring last week, the yellow light on the dashboard comes up about 8300 or so.
